Itinerary Day 2: Arches National Park

Utah Mighty 5 National Parks & Antelope Canyon 6 Day Tour - Itinerary Day 2: Arches National Park

Travelers begin their second day with an in-depth exploration of Arches National Park, seeing the park’s iconic landscape of over 2,000 natural sandstone arches.

They’ll witness the famous Delicate Arch, a 65-foot-tall freestanding arch, and hike the Devils Garden Trail, which showcases a variety of arches and geological formations.

Stops at the Park Avenue Viewpoint and the Windows Section offer breathtaking panoramic vistas.

Throughout the day, guests will marvel at the park’s vibrant red rock formations, learn about the region’s geology and natural history, and take in the serene beauty of this remarkable National Park.

Itinerary Day 3: Canyonlands National Park

Utah Mighty 5 National Parks & Antelope Canyon 6 Day Tour - Itinerary Day 3: Canyonlands National Park

After their immersive exploration of Arches National Park, the group moves on to Canyonlands National Park, one of the "Mighty 5" Utah destinations.

Canyonlands showcases a vast, rugged landscape carved by the Colorado and Green Rivers, offering breathtaking vistas.

The group will:

  1. Traverse the Island in the Sky district, taking in panoramic views of canyons, buttes, and mesas.
  2. Hike the Mesa Arch trail, enjoying the iconic natural arch and sweeping overlooks.
  3. Explore the Needles district, marveling at the colorful rock formations and intricate erosional patterns.
